Color Conversions
| Format | Value | CSS Usage | |
|---|---|---|---|
| HSL | hsl(230, 30%, 81%) | color: hsl(230, 30%, 81%) | |
| HEX | #C0C5DD | color: #C0C5DD | |
| RGB | rgb(192, 197, 221) | color: rgb(192, 197, 221) | |
| CMYK | cmyk(13%, 11%, 0%, 13%) | — | |
| HSV | hsv(230, 13%, 87%) | — | |
| HWB | hwb(230 76% 13%) | color: hwb(230 76% 13%) | |
| OKLCH | oklch(0.8271 0.034 276.29) | color: oklch(0.8271 0.034 276.29) | |
| Lab | lab(79.82 3.02 -12.51) | color: lab(79.82 3.02 -12.51) | |
| LCH | lch(79.82 12.87 283.57) | color: lch(79.82 12.87 283.57) |

Frequently Asked Questions
What are all the color codes for HSL(230, 30%, 81%)?
HEX: #C0C5DD | RGB: rgb(192, 197, 221) | CMYK: 13%, 11%, 0%, 13% | HSV: 230°, 13%, 87%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.
What colors go well with #C0C5DD?
The complementary color is HSL(50, 30%, 81%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 230°, 350°, and 110°. For analogous combinations, try hues 200° and 260°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
